# SPDX-FileCopyrightText: 2025 Liz Clark for Adafruit Industries
|
|
#
|
|
# SPDX-License-Identifier: MIT
|
|
|
|
import os
|
|
from random import randint
|
|
import board
|
|
import usb_midi
|
|
import keypad
|
|
from adafruit_mcp230xx.mcp23017 import MCP23017
|
|
import adafruit_midi
|
|
from adafruit_midi.note_on import NoteOn
|
|
from adafruit_midi.note_off import NoteOff
|
|
import adafruit_midi_parser
|
|
|
|
# music_box plays back MIDI files on CP drive
|
|
# set to false for live MIDI over USB control
|
|
music_box = True
|
|
# define the notes that correspond to each solenoid
|
|
notes = [48, 50, 52, 53, 55, 57, 59, 60]
|
|
|
|
key = keypad.Keys((board.BUTTON,), value_when_pressed=False, pull=True)
|
|
|
|
i2c = board.STEMMA_I2C()
|
|
mcp = MCP23017(i2c)
|
|
noids = []
|
|
for i in range(8):
|
|
noid = mcp.get_pin(i)
|
|
noid.switch_to_output(value=False)
|
|
noids.append(noid)
|
|
# pylint: disable=used-before-assignment, unused-argument, global-statement
|
|
if not music_box:
|
|
midi = adafruit_midi.MIDI(
|
|
midi_in=usb_midi.ports[0], in_channel=0, midi_out=usb_midi.ports[1], out_channel=0
|
|
)
|
|
else:
|
|
midi_files = []
|
|
for filename in os.listdir('/'):
|
|
if filename.lower().endswith('.mid') and not filename.startswith('.'):
|
|
midi_files.append("/"+filename)
|
|
print(midi_files)
|
|
|
|
class Custom_Player(adafruit_midi_parser.MIDIPlayer):
|
|
def on_note_on(self, note, velocity, channel): # noqa: PLR6301
|
|
for z in range(len(notes)):
|
|
if notes[z] == note:
|
|
print(f"Playing note: {note}")
|
|
noids[z].value = True
|
|
|
|
def on_note_off(self, note, velocity, channel): # noqa: PLR6301
|
|
for z in range(len(notes)):
|
|
if notes[z] == note:
|
|
noids[z].value = False
|
|
|
|
def on_end_of_track(self, track): # noqa: PLR6301
|
|
print(f"End of track {track}")
|
|
for z in range(8):
|
|
noids[z].value = False
|
|
|
|
def on_playback_complete(self): # noqa: PLR6301
|
|
global now_playing
|
|
now_playing = False
|
|
for z in range(8):
|
|
noids[z].value = False
|
|
parser = adafruit_midi_parser.MIDIParser()
|
|
parser.parse(midi_files[randint(0, (len(midi_files) - 1))])
|
|
player = Custom_Player(parser)
|
|
new_file = False
|
|
now_playing = False
|
|
|
|
while True:
|
|
if music_box:
|
|
event = key.events.get()
|
|
if event:
|
|
if event.pressed:
|
|
now_playing = not now_playing
|
|
if now_playing:
|
|
new_file = True
|
|
if new_file:
|
|
parser.parse(midi_files[randint(0, (len(midi_files) - 1))])
|
|
print(f"Successfully parsed! Found {len(parser.events)} events.")
|
|
print(f"BPM: {parser.bpm:.1f}")
|
|
print(f"Note Count: {parser.note_count}")
|
|
new_file = False
|
|
if now_playing:
|
|
player.play(loop=False)
|
|
|
|
else:
|
|
msg = midi.receive()
|
|
if msg is not None:
|
|
for i in range(8):
|
|
noid_output = noids[i]
|
|
notes_played = notes[i]
|
|
if isinstance(msg, NoteOn) and msg.note == notes_played:
|
|
noid_output.value = True
|
|
elif isinstance(msg, NoteOff) and msg.note == notes_played:
|
|
noid_output.value = False
